We took the recommendation of our designer to buy from the local dealer of Shaw carpet products. BUYER BEWARE: the Shaw carpet product we selected is deceptively rated & marketed (looks nice when brand new/no traffic ) and show defectiveness quickly ( less than 12 months) looks cheap and unpresentable. Reference: Ripoffreport.com) After our 2nd attempt to get this issue resolved,Carpet-Rite, the local dealer (eventually) filed a claim w Shaw's in May '13 w a subsequent independent inspection. The laughable "findings" "no premature wear or poor performance of the product"... Minor but normal changes in appearance...is characteristic, unavoidable, and to be expected. No manufacturing related issue found" Ha! What a ripoff of $9000. Our house looks terrible and cheap. The dealer disagrees, says this should be expected. The experience of having Shaw and the dealer respond to our complaints thus far has been a wasted exercise---an exercise (including the warranty) in my opinion that is designed to protect the interest of Shaw and the dealer, certainly not the CUSTOMER. The Dealer blames Shaw ?stating ?you can?t believe their marketing material, specifically the appearance retention rating. If anything it means the exact opposite.? Irregardless, I at least expected that we'd hear an option to get the most affected, defective area replaced. According to the dealer, that was not an option. If we had extra carpet, he would consider "patching'in fresh carpet. Given the performance and lack of any confidence in this particular product, that option is unacceptable.
Description of Work: Responded to complaint on product quality of Wall to wall carpet from Shaw's Industries was installed in August 2011. First complaint filed in 2012. W two adults, Despite regular upkeep, Carpet shows poor appearance retention, matting, crushing, and permanent compression in high traffic areas.
